Navigating the CSCS Application Process for Electricians in the UK
Securing a Construction Skills Certification Scheme (CSCS) card is vital for all electricians working on construction sites in the UK. The application process can seem challenging, but with a bit of preparation and awareness, it's achievable. First, you'll need to figure out your precise role as an electrician and locate the appropriate CSCS card. Then, gather all essential documentation, which may include proof of identity, qualifications, and experience. Then, complete the online application form meticulously and upload it along with your supporting documents. Finally, you'll need to schedule an initial assessment at a nearby test center.
- Prepare you have all the necessary documentation before you begin the application.
- Read the CSCS website carefully to understand the requirements for your specific role.
- Be honest on your application form and during your assessment.

Blue Skilled Electrician Card Requirements and Benefits for UK Electricians
For UK wiring specialists aiming to work on building sites, a Skilled Electrician's CSCS Card is essential. This qualification demonstrates your skills and knowledge in the power distribution trade, allowing you access to various construction projects.
To secure a Blue CSCS Card, you'll need to have a relevant qualification such as an NVQ Level 3 in Wiring Regulations. Additionally, you must pass a CSCS health and safety test.
- Perks of a Blue CSCS Card include:
- Increased career advancement
- Accreditation of your competence
- Reduced risk on construction sites
By obtaining a Blue CSCS Card, UK electrical engineers can boost their professional development within the construction industry.
